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Melksham to Old Roan start from as little as £36.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Melksham to Old Roan start from £109.40 one way, or £110.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Melksham to Old Roan are available for £117.20 one way, or £234.00 return

Melksham Station Facilities

While Melksham Train Station doesn't have a ticket office, it provides ticket machines for easy collection of pre-purchased tickets. The machines are accessible, ensuring everyone can get their tickets hassle-free. For those needing additional assistance, a help point staffed with friendly personnel is available, though there’s no dedicated customer information service. It's also comforting to know that the station is equipped with CCTV for security.

Accessibility and Amenities

Convenience and accessibility go hand-in-hand at Melksham Station. It's a step-free access station, making it easy for travelers with reduced mobility to navigate. While there are no ticket barriers or waiting rooms, there is a seating area for comfort while waiting for your train. Keep in mind, there's a lack of toilets, refreshment facilities, and shops on-site, so planning ahead is advisable. For those with bicycles, there are sheltered stands available on Platform 1.

Station Details and Facilities

Old Roan station is equipped with a staffed ticket office open from 05:48 to 00:13 daily and from 08:13 on Sundays. While it doesn’t have ticket machines, you can collect online-purchased tickets directly from the office. The station is also mindful of accessibility, offering step-free access via lifts and ramps, making it easy for passengers with mobility challenges to navigate the station. An induction loop is available for those using hearing aids.

For assistance, the staff is ready to help throughout the week, including weekends, and customer information screens are available to keep you updated on your train departure and arrival times. Safety is prioritized with CCTV coverage on-site. However, note that Old Roan station lacks certain amenities like refreshment facilities, ATMs, and shops, so it might be wise to purchase snacks or withdraw cash before arriving at the station.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

If you're considering onward travel options, though there isn’t a taxi rank at Old Roan, various bus services connect you to nearby regions. For more information on schedules and services, you can contact Traveline or check the Merseytravel website. If you're flying via Liverpool John Lennon Airport, you can purchase combined train and bus tickets, making it seamless to continue your journey from the station to the airport with routes like the 86A or 80A bus.
